Turn off the light and wallet is broken, not synchronized, how to recover quickly?

Backup your wallet.dat, either via the wallet or via the following file path, could be hidden so either type it in the filepath or use the property show hidden files: user\apdata\roaming\Spectrecoin

Take out the wallet.dat (or copy via wallet as mentioned earlier). Than delete this entire folder and reopen the newest wallet version. After it opened, close it, replace the new wallet.dat in the filefolder with the one you took out (or the original that you backed up via the wallet). Restart the wallet, let it resync and voila your wallet is working / staking again!

You offered me a slow option, and I asked for a quick option. It is necessary to restore the wallet from the finished chain of blocks.

I believe its the same as using the -rescan command. Although both options take time, unfortunately I'm not aware of any other quick fix. You could join the slack channel and ask in the #support section though.

This coin has already finished its ICO, so can I mine this coin.

There is not much trade on exchanges, it seems dead.

Spectre has about 25-30k daily volume spread over Cryptopia and Livecoin. This has nothing to do with going anywhere close to "death", this is a relatively new coin and only available on these "smaller" exchanges for now. This could very well change in the future.

Besides that, you can "mine" the coin by staking. Download the wallet to your computer, transfer the coins from the exchange, let it mature and voila your staking/"mining". The network weight is about 10m (out of 20.5m) and the annual inflation is 5%. So at the moment you will stake about 10% of your coins per year, until the network weight increases.

Spectreproject weekly update for week ending Saturday Sept 23

The numbers:
Our community grew by 35 members last week after subtracting the 25 accounts deactivated for spamming. (more on this later), We’re now at 752 members.

During the recent instability of cryptocurrencies , xspec held strong in the 9862 to 10040 sat range before rising steadily over 10000 sats.

Developer news: You may have all noticed that jbg is rarely here lately. That’s because he’s doing exactly what the community funded him to do.

He reported on Sept 21 “most of the build infrastructure work is behind me, now focusing on tearing out QtWebkit and upgrading to Qt 5”
Also -
“I heard from @brycel yesterday, he has a test build that has much more robust ring signature code. we are going to work together to set up a spectrecoin testnet.”

For this news he also reports that moving our build system over to autotools is finished up.This means future updates to the client will be much easier from his standpoint.
The tor integration has gotten some tweaks that will bring faster startup. “The Qt5 migration is going well, we’re aiming for an alpha release of 1.4 in the next couple of weeks (this is a goal folks) and the testnet will be made public at that time.”
 
"Bryce has been deep into testing his ring signature changes on a testnet as well."
